MUMBAI: Warner Bros. Discovery announced today that their premium sports channel, Eurosport India, has acquired the exclusive rights to broadcast Sunday Night Soccer from the 2025 Major League Soccer (MLS) season, bringing some of the league’s biggest fixtures and global football stars to Indian fans every Sunday night.
Sunday Night Soccer is Major League Soccer’s new prime-time initiative for the 2025 season, showcasing the most high-stakes and headline-worthy match of the week. It also aims to become MLS’s marquee viewing event, drawing fans together across time zones.
Sunday Night Soccer will feature high profile clashes, including El Tráfico (LA Galaxy vs. LAFC), the Hudson River Derby (New York Red Bulls vs. New York City FC), and the Cascadia Cup (Seattle Sounders vs. Portland Timbers vs. Vancouver Whitecaps).
The 2025 season follows a 2024 campaign where Los Angeles Galaxy clinched their record-extending sixth MLS Cup title, defeating the New York Red Bulls 2-1 in the final. Meanwhile, Inter Miami CF, co-owned by former football player David Beckham, secured their first-ever MLS Supporters’ Shield, finishing the regular season with the best overall record.
With players like Lionel Messi, Luis Suárez, Sergio Busquets, Jordi Alba (Inter Miami CF), Lorenzo Insigne (Toronto FC), and Cucho Hernández (Columbus Crew), MLS has become a major force in global football while also serving as a development hub for young talents from South America, Europe, and the US.
